GNU/Linux >> LINUX-Kenntnisse >  >> Linux

Was hat meinen Prozess zerstört und warum?

Versuchen Sie:

dmesg -T| grep -E -i -B100 'killed process'

Wobei -B100 gibt die Anzahl der Zeilen vor dem Kill an.

Lassen Sie -T weg unter Mac OS.


Wenn der Benutzer oder der Systemadministrator das Programm nicht beendet hat, könnte der Kernel dies getan haben. Der Kernel würde einen Prozess nur unter außergewöhnlichen Umständen wie extremer Ressourcenverknappung beenden (man denke an Mem+Swap-Erschöpfung).


Linux
  1. Warum Deis und was ist das?

  2. Was ist eine .pid-Datei und was enthält sie?

  3. Warum ist der untergeordnete Prozess noch am Leben, nachdem der übergeordnete Prozess in Linux beendet wurde?

  4. Was tun, wenn Strg + C einen Prozess nicht beenden kann?

  5. Linux:Disowned-Prozess anzeigen und beenden

Was ist eine virtuelle Maschine und warum sollte man sie verwenden?

Was ist ein TAM und warum möchten Sie vielleicht einer werden?

Was ist, wenn „kill -9“ nicht funktioniert?

Der Unterschied zwischen Kill, Pkill und Killall?

Nachkommen verarbeiten?

Was ist ein Homelab und warum sollten Sie eines haben?